Stephens Investment Management Group LLC lifted its holdings in shares of AeroVironment, Inc. (NASDAQ:AVAV – Free Report) by 40.0%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 541,541 shares of the aerospace company’s stock after purchasing an additional 154,703 shares during the period. AeroVironment comprises approximately 1.1% of Stephens Investment Management Group L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 23rd largest holding. Stephens Investment Management Group LLC’s holdings in AeroVironment were worth $83,338,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

AeroVironment Trading Down 1.2 %
AeroVironment (NASDAQ:AVAV –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, December 4th. The aerospace company reported $0.47 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.76 by ($0.29). AeroVironment had a net margin of 6.39% and a return on equity of 8.12%. The firm had revenue of $188.46 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$181.80 million. During the same period in the prior year, the company earned $0.97 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 4.2% compared to the same quarter last year. Sell-side analysts forecast that AeroVironment, Inc. will post 3.38 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About AeroVironment
AeroVironment, Inc designs, develops, produces, delivers, and supports a portfolio of robotic systems and related services for government agencies and businesses in the United States and internationally. It operates through Small Unmanned Aircraft Systems (SUAS), Tactical Missile System (TMS), Medium Unmanned Aircraft Systems (MUAS), and High Altitude Pseudo-Satellite Systems (HAPS) segments.
